Comprehensive IP Counseling

Effective IP strategy requires understanding how different forms of protection work together. We help clients develop integrated approaches that combine patent protection for inventions, trademark protection for brands, copyright protection for creative works, and trade secret protection for confidential information.

IP Portfolio Development

Building valuable IP portfolios requires strategic planning. We work with clients to identify protectable innovations, prioritize filing decisions, manage prosecution, and maintain portfolio health.

IP Due Diligence

IP assets are often central to M&A transactions, investments, and financing. We conduct comprehensive IP due diligence, evaluating ownership, validity, enforceability, and freedom to operate.
